    In this engaging conversation, Mark David Gerson shares his journey from a reluctant writer to a successful author and writing coach. He discusses the role of his muse, the fear of judgment, and the importance of storytelling in personal growth. Mark emphasizes the need to surrender to the creative process and trust in the stories that emerge. He also reflects on the challenges of writing, the evolution of his style, and the impact of personal history on creativity. The discussion highlights the significance of intuition in writing and the transformative power of storytelling.
